NATIONAL ZOO in Washington D.C. and maybe others -

Most people presume or may have read somewhere that the opening time for the zoo is 10 in the morning. This is unfortunate. By that hour most of the animals have already been fed and are feeling rather lethargic. More often than not they will soon be trying to find a shady spot to spend the majority of the rest of the day. I haven't been to this zoo for a couple of years, but I think it is safe to say that is well worth knowing that visitors are not turned away if they arrive early. Try getting there at about 6:30 or 7. The air will be filled with every manner of animal sounds, most particularly that of the yet-to-be-fed big cats. Their roars are awesome! Nearly all of the animals will be much more active and far less likely to be tucked away where you can't see them. Actual opening times are:

May 1 to September 15:
Grounds    6 a.m. - 8 p.m.
Buildings 10 a.m. - 6 p.m.

September 16 to April 30 :
Grounds    6 a.m. - 6 p.m.
Buildings 10 a.m. - 4:30 p.m.
